Imre Kaloz wrote:
> Well, arch/ppc calculates the mtd2 dynamically and doesn't create
> a separate partition for kozio.
That dynamic size calculation depends on the flash size.
The board I use has a 64MB NOR flash (I'm not aware of other Taishan
boards having chips of different size). So AFAIU if such board exists,
we'll need a cuboot flash-size fixup.

>> The arch/ppc had a bit different partition table.
>> Something like this:
>> mtd0: 00180000 00040000 "kernel"
>> mtd1: 00200000 00040000 "root"
>> mtd2: 03bc0000 00040000 "user"
>> mtd3: 00080000 00040000 "env"
>> mtd4: 00040000 00040000 "u-boot"
